Bag om The Aquarium

The Aquarium: An Unveiling Of The Wonders Of The Deep Sea is a book written by Philip Henry Gosse and published in 1856. The book is a detailed account of the author's experiences in creating and maintaining a home aquarium, and his observations of the marine life that he kept in it. The book is divided into three parts. The first part provides a general introduction to the concept of an aquarium and the equipment necessary to create one. The second part is a detailed guide to the various marine animals that the author kept in his aquarium, including fish, crustaceans, mollusks, and sea anemones. The third and final part of the book is a discussion of the philosophical and spiritual implications of observing and caring for marine life in a home aquarium.Throughout the book, Gosse emphasizes the beauty and complexity of the marine creatures he observes, and his deep appreciation for the natural world. He also discusses the challenges of maintaining an aquarium, including the need for careful attention to water quality and temperature, and the difficulty of keeping some species alive in captivity.Overall, The Aquarium is a fascinating and informative account of one man's passion for marine life, and his efforts to share that passion with others.
